Should auto sort for least deadwood at end of hand

Tyluki

As another reviewer pointed out, if you don’t have your hand sorted to the most advantageous position at the instant the other player goes out- the computer won’t count it correctly. For example if you have 3 kings and 3 queens in your hand but they’re not next to each other when your opponent goes out, those sets won’t count at all. You’ll get 60 points added to other player's score. I was in the process of sorting my cards when my opponent knocked and it didn’t count the sets I had. Apparently, developer’s response was to tell users not sort their cards during other players turn. It will not auto-sort to get you the least deadwood for the hand. E. If you have 56777, it will keep the 567 not the 777 if that’s how you have it when opponent goes out. Ruins the game to have it not scored correctly.
